Am 2005-08-05 um 10:19 schrieb Colin Wilding:

I am using 2.6.1 in Windows, and I have noticed that you need to refer
to fonts by their file names, not by the names that are normally used
to select them in other programmes.  The file names can be found by
looking in the Fonts folder.  For example, for 'Courier New' use
'COUR' because the file is 'COUR.TTF' (I'm not sure if the names are
case sensitive).

'Verdana' works because the file is 'Verdana.ttf'.

I suggest that this feature be documented because Windows users would
normally expect to use the full font names and not the file names.
